As I began to reorganize the content, I realized that one of the unique features of Lead the Way God Made You is that it’s the only children’s ministry leadership book that falls within the strength’s based leadership movement. So, I’ll be present on the challenges of building a strength based children’s ministry culture.
Here are the four challenges:
1) Killing (the Myth) of the Perfect Leader
2) Discovering Your Own Strengths
3) Helping Your Team Members Discover their Strenghs
4) Bending and Building your Teams.
